The enthalpies of neutralization of a weak acid HA & a weak acid HB by `NaOH` are -6900 Cal/equivalent & -2900 Cal/equivalent repsectively. When one equivalent of NaOH is added to a solution containing one equivalent of HB, the enthalpy change was -3900 Calories. In what ratio is the base distribute between HA & HB ?

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
`1 : 3`

1 gram eq. of `NaOH` reacts with `HA` and `HB`
a gram eq. of `NaOH` reacts with `HA`
b gram eq. of `NaOH` react with `HB`
`a+b=1`
`6900 a+2900 b=3900`
`{:(a=0.25,,a:b),(b=0.75,,1:3):}`
